Transaction 3742355d587fd8a1d45060a857193ec61f0c94aa352aa8e1344ca12c64f07b9a

2 Input
1 Outputs
  • 3742355d587fd8a1d45060a857193ec61f0c94aa352aa8e1344ca12c64f07b9a:0
  • value  1333338
    address  3Pe2WgoazGVN3e3SH18xPTPuKS1VsrdqC5